Show MINISTER OBJECTS TO NOISY TOWN CLOCK SUFF1ELD. Conn. June 1 According ; to a statement by tha Rev. Daniel R. 1 Kennedy, pa all or of the First Congregational Congrega-tional church of thla place, the church will be without a minister If tha town clock 1s allowed to strike. The clock, a memorial gift of Mrs Cornelia D. Newton, New-ton, Is plsced in tha steeple of the church, snd for tha Isst month haa not been striking the hours. Somebody found that the clock waa not striking on orders of the Rev. Mr Kennedy, as It disturbed the aleep of his two small children. Forthwith a communication waa sent to lle church committee asking that the striking apparatus ap-paratus he wound up. If thla la done, the Rev. Mr. Kennedy eays. ha will resign. re-sign. He goes awav for his vacation this month and developments are as-pec as-pec ted on his return. |
